When can a thesis defense be scheduled?

A thesis defense can only be scheduled if each committee member agrees that a thesis is ready to defend.  The supervisory committee chair cannot alone decide to schedule a defense.  It must be a unanimous decision.  Our expectation is that each committee member will have read at least one draft fully through, but the workload expectations will have been decided at the proposal discussion stage.  However, a committee member can reasonably require multiple revisions if necessary.  No faculty member shall feel compelled a supervisory committee chair to accept a thesis as ready to defend.
